Meaning: Branch Rickey, a prominent figure in the history of baseball, famously said, "Baseball is a game of inches." This quote encapsulates the essence of the sport and highlights the significance of small margins in determining success or failure. Rickey, a former athlete and executive in Major League Baseball, understood the intricate nature of the game and how even the slightest factors could have a profound impact on the outcome of a game or a season.

In baseball, the dimensions of the field, the placement of players, and the precision required in pitching, hitting, and fielding all contribute to the idea that the game is indeed one of inches. The difference between a home run and a flyout can be a matter of a few feet, and a well-placed pitch on the corner of the plate can result in a strikeout or a walk. The fine margins in baseball make every play, every decision, and every movement crucial to the overall result.

Furthermore, Branch Rickey's quote speaks to the mental aspect of the game. In baseball, players and coaches must constantly make split-second decisions based on the trajectory of a ball, the positioning of the defense, and the speed of the baserunners. The game unfolds in a series of minute calculations and adjustments, where an inch can be the difference between a win and a loss. This mental intensity adds another layer of complexity to the sport and reinforces the idea that success in baseball often hinges on the smallest of margins.
